Jobs for Biological & Biomedical Sciences Grads in Illinois

There are 124,290 people in the state and 3,608,140 people in the nation working in Biological & Biomedical Sciences jobs.

Biological & Biomedical Sciences Jobs Nationwide vs. IL

Wages for Biological & Biomedical Sciences Jobs in Illinois

In this state, Biological & Biomedical Sciences grads earn an average of $99,752. Nationwide, they make an average of $103,998.
